Abstract

The research will be centered on the relationship between the food consumption and the BMI of adolescents from selected municipalities in Cavite. The independent variable is the food consumption. The dependent variable is the BMI and will be computed using the height and weight of the respondents. The researchers will not be conducting any experiment. The gathering of information will be done in a span of six weeks. The study will be about the food consumption of respondents ages 10-19 years old, and their BMI, as well as their sex, economic status, and locale. The research will not be including the physical activities, amount of food consumption, emotional and mental wellness, supplements, medication, and vitamins, if there are any, of the respondents.
